This patch series adds 2 main features to the bnxt_en driver: 200G
link speed support and FEC support with some refactoring of the
link speed logic.  The firmware interface is updated to have proper
support for these 2 features.  The ethtool preset max channel value
is also adjusted properly to account for XDP and TCs.

Edwin Peer (5):
  bnxt_en: refactor code to limit speed advertising
  bnxt_en: refactor bnxt_get_fw_speed()
  bnxt_en: add basic infrastructure to support PAM4 link speeds
  bnxt_en: ethtool: support PAM4 link speeds up to 200G
  bnxt_en: avoid link reset if speed is not changed

Michael Chan (6):
  bnxt_en: Update firmware interface spec to 1.10.1.65.
  bnxt_en: Handle ethernet link being disabled by firmware.
  bnxt_en: Report FEC settings to ethtool.
  bnxt_en: Report Active FEC encoding during link up.
  bnxt_en: Implement ethtool set_fec_param() method.
  bnxt_en: Improve preset max value for ethtool -l.

The main changes include FEC, ECN statistics, HWRM_PORT_PHY_QCFG
response size reduction, and a new counter added to
ctx_hw_stats_ext struct to support the new 58818 chip.

The ctx_hw_stats_ext structure is now the superset supporting the new
58818 chips and the prior P5 chips.  Add a new flag to identify the new
chip and use constants for the chip specific ring statistics sizes
instead of the size of the structure.

Because the HWRM_PORT_PHY_QCFG response structure size has shrunk back
to 96 bytes, the workaround added earlier to limit the size of this
message for forwarding to the VF can be removed.

It will be necessary to update more than one field in the link_info
structure when PAM4 speeds are added in a later patch. Instead of
merely translating ethtool speed values to firmware speed values,
change the responsiblity of this function to update all the necessary
link_info fields required to force the speed change to the desired
ethtool value. This also reduces code duplication somewhat at the two
call sites, which otherwise both have to independently update link_info
fields to turn off auto negotiation advertisements.

Also use the appropriate REQ_FORCE_LINK_SPEED definitions. These happen
to have the same values, but req_link_speed is utilimately passed as
force_link_speed in HWRM_PORT_PHY_CFG which is not defined in terms of
REQ_AUTO_LINK_SPEED.

On some 200G dual port NICs, if one port is configured to 200G,
firmware will disable the ethernet link on the other port.  Firmware
will send notification to the driver for the disabled port when this
happens.  Define a new field in the link_info structure to keep track
of this state.  The new phy_state field replaces the unused loop_back
field.

Log a message when the phy_state changes state.  In the disabled state,
disallow any PHY configurations on the disabled port as the firmware
will fail all calls to configure the PHY in this state.

PORT_PHY_CONFIG is always sent with REQ_FLAGS_RESET_PHY set. This flag
must be set in order for the firmware to institute the requested PHY
change immediately, but it results in a link flap. This is unnecessary
and results in an improved user experience if the PHY reconfiguration
is avoided when the user requested speed does not constitute a change.

The current logic that calculates the preset maximum value for combined
channel does not take into account the rings used for XDP and mqprio
TCs.  Each of these features will reduce the number of TX rings.  Add
the logic to divide the TX rings accordingly based on whether the
device is currently in XDP mode and whether TCs are in use.
